Kadjebi (O/R), July 04, GNA – The Rashid Bawa Assembly Hall of the Kadjebi-Asato Senior High School (KASEC) has been selected as the venue for the Akan Constituency executive elections of the New Patriotic Party (NPP), scheduled for Saturday, July 11, with 1,012 delegates expected to cast their ballots.
